The study programme 

The Master's track Evolution of Behaviour and Mind builds on the internationally renowned research of the Institute of Biodiversity and Ecosystem Dynamics (IBED), the Psychology Research Institute (PRI) and the Center for Research in Experimental Economics and Political Decision Making (CREED).

Teaching and learning activities are firmly integrated with the current research. Track-specific research can be fundamental (e.g., the evolution of cooperation, foraging cognition) or applied (e.g., the evolution of mental disorders, decision making).

Is Evolution of Behaviour and Mind for you?

It is, if you:

  • are interested in studying the behaviour of humans and other animals and the underlying motives from an evolutionary perspective;
  • want to explore behaviour and mind from a comparative perspective;
  • want to learn more about behaviour and mind from the integrative perspective of biology, psychology, anthropology, and other sciences;
  • are interested in creating your own learning path with a lot of freedom to choose electives and projects related to the evolution of mind and behaviour in The Netherlands, Europe or anywhere in the world.

Facts & Figures
Degree programme MSc Biological Sciences
Type Regular study programme
Mode Full-time
Credits 120 ECTS, 24 months
Language of instruction English
Starts in September
CROHO code 60707
Location Science Park
